| Well I am a huge ACT user. I won't say fan because ACT drives me crazy with stability issues. However, I couldn't live (professionally) without it. I have sync'd Bluetooth with no problems. My problems stemmed from ACT for PalmOS and ACTLink 2.0. They just didn't move the data. I bit the bullet and paid for CompanionLink (companionlink.com) and it moves the PIM data to the existing palm apps. Works great on bluetooth or wire. The wire is faster though.
Good luck. (From Sage Software you'll need it.)

Hi Seone,
You are welcome for my willingness. I have used this forum multiple times and and found the users very helpful. I have also found very few to use ACT and try to link it on the Treo.
A couple more questions. It has been a year or so since I used ACT Link. I think it only allowed for limited data transfer. Contact info and and the like. But it sounds to me that the Bluetooth adapter or you local ports may be your issue and not ACT or ACT Link. What kind of Bluetooth adapter are you using? And, what ports do you have active in the HotSync Manager.
I have bluetooth build in to my laptop and have not had the issue of connecting to the PIM. However when I right click the Hot Sync icon in the tray, I have both "Local USB" & "Local" selected. The Bluetooth adapter may be on a local port. Ensure through the HotSync Manager that you are connected to your BT adapter. I bet that when it "finds" it, you'll sync just fine without wires.
Good Luck and please post your success.
